Ghanaian actress and film producer, Yvonne Nelson has turned into a preacher sharing the gospel in wake of coronavirus pandemic.

She took to Twitter to express her opinion on how the coronavirus scare is making life uncomfortable for the citizens.

According to her, the Covid-19 pandemic is God’s way of reminding believers and non-believers that he owns the world.

“I’m convinced! God wants the world to pay attention to HIM! It’s His world, did we forget?”, she posted

Nelson believes as Christians, this is the right time to appreciate God for all He is done for mankind.

“Stop complaining……God has been really good to you and your family! Appreciate the little things,” Yvonne said

Making reference to the popular phrase ‘all is vanity without God’, Yvonne Nelson said expensive cars, first-class tickets, bags and best health care do not matter in this difficult times.

“You now understand how important the simple things in life are right? Like good health. Well, there you go! The cars, first-class tickets, Chanel bags and face painting mean nothing now! Peeps will pay millions for good health now! Appreciate your life!” Yvonne said
